Title :
A fast rhomb-partitioning fractal image compression method
Author :
Deng, Huaqiu ; Xie, Nan ; Weng, Wenhua
Author_Institution :
Dept. of Appl. Phys., South China Univ. of Technol., Guangzhou, China
Abstract :
This paper presents a fast rhomb-partitioning fractal image compression method based on neighbour-searching and block classification. Experiments show that this algorithm can speed the encoding up to 40 times while maintaining reconstructed image quality well
